Correlation between anti-angiotensin type 1 receptor antibody and prognosis of sensitized renal transplant recipients / 中华器官移植杂志

ABSTRACT
Objective To evaluate the correlation between anti-angiotensin type 1 receptor (AT1R) antibody and the prognosis of HLA-positive sensitized renal transplant recipients.Methods Forty-three HLA-positive sensitized recipients positive for AT1R antibodies were tested.HLA antibodies were tested by Lurninex-based single antigen beads assay.AT1R antibody was detected by ELISA.The patients were divided into two groups according to AT1R antibody levelAT1R-AA positive group (AT1R-AA ≥9 U/mL,n =12) and AT1R-AA negative group (AT1R-AA<9 U/mL,n =31).We also analyzed the rate of rejection and allograft loss,HLA antibodies level,kidney function,kidney survival and patients' survival,etc.Results The rate of allograft loss in the AT1RAA positive group and the AT1R-AA negative group was 41.7% (5/12) and 9.6% (3/31)respectively (P =0.02).The rate of AMR in the AT1R-AA positive group and the AT1R-AA negative group was 25% (3/12) and 0.0% (0/31) respectively (P =0.03).Meanwhile,the one-yearpatients' survival in the AT1R-AA positive group was lower than in the AT1R-AA negative group (P<0.05).There was no significant association between AT1R-AA (mean AT1R-AA =8.7 U/mL)and MFI (mean MFI =9119).AT1R antibody was one of risk factors to acute antibody-mediated rejection and kidney allograft loss for sensitized recipients.Conclusion The rate of allograft loss in the AT1R-AA positive group and the AT1R-AA negative group was 41.7% (5/12) and 9.6% (3/31)respectively (P =0.02).The rate of AMR in the AT1R-AA positive group and the AT1R-AA negative group was 25% (3/12) and 0.0% (0/31) respectively (P =0.03).Meanwhile,the one-yearpatients' survival in the AT1R-AA positive group was lower than in the AT1R-AA negative group (P <0.05).There was no significant association between AT1R-AA (mean AT1R-AA =8.7 U/mL)and MFI (mean MFI =9119).AT1R antibody was one of risk factors to acute antibody-mediated rejection and kidney allograft loss for sensitized recipients.
